Four patients, three men aged 51, 45 and 31 and a woman aged 22 years with portal vein thrombosis presented with symptoms or signs of biliary obstruction. Laboratory examination showed cholestasis. Cholangiography demonstrated smooth indentations of the common bile duct consistent with external compression by collateral veins. The clinical course varied from spontaneous resolution of both symptoms and serum biochemical abnormalities to persistent cholestasis. In two patients, surgical treatment (splenorenal shunt and hepaticojejunostomy) failed due to the presence of numerous collateral veins. Biliary strictures secondary to formation of a portal cavernoma, so-called portal biliopathy, is a rather unknown complication of portal vein thrombosis. Although the majority of patients is asymptomatic, porto-systemic shunt surgery or endoscopic biliary intervention may be indicated in symptomatic cases.

We reported the case of a patient in whom severe, and ultimately fatal, pulmonary hypertension developed 1.5 yrs after transjugular intrahepatic portosystemic shunt (TIPS).Pulmonary artery pressures were not affected by 100% oxygen, prostacyclin or nifedipine, Postmortem examinations showed pulmonary and vascular abnormalities typical of pulmonary hypertension.Pulmonary artery pressures should be measured in each patient with otherwise not readily explained dyspnoea following transjugular intrahepatic portosystemic shunt.
OBJECTIVETo analyse the results in 31 patients who underwent transjugular intrahepatic portosystemic shunting (TIPS).DESIGNRetrospective study.SETTINGUniversity Hospital Rotterdam-Dijkzigt, Rotterdam, the Netherlands.METHODData of all patients who underwent a TIPS procedure from February 1992 to September 1994 were analysed. Indications for TIPS included recurrent variceal bleedings and refractory ascites. TIPS was performed under general anaesthesia. After TIPS heparin was given during one week.RESULTSTIPS creation succeeded in 29 out of 31 patients. The mean portosystemic pressure gradient after TIPS was 9.6 mmHg. After 1.5 years the cumulative percentage of recurrent variceal bleeding was 44. The quantity of ascites decreased in 73% of the patients. During recatheterisation shunt dysfunction was seen in 16 out of 21 patients. Mortality was 13% within 30 days. The actuarial percentage of patients who died was 43 after 1.5 years. Mortality depended on Child-Pugh classification.CONCLUSIONTIPS is a new, safe and fast treatment for patients with complications of portal hypertension. The number of recurrent variceal bleedings was substantial. Intensive control examinations are imperative to discern shunt dysfunction. Long-term survival rates and morbidity depend on the seriousness of the pre-existing liver disease.
Is transjugular intrahepatic portosystemic shunt (TIPS) preferable to a surgical shunting procedure in patients who are expected to benefit from a portal-systemic shunt? Since randomized trials comparing these procedures have not yet been reported, we attempted to define the present best therapeutic strategy by reviewing both the recent literature on TIPS and surgical shunting and our first experience with TIPS. The results suggest that TIPS is just as effective as surgical shunting but is associated with a lower morbidity and mortality. Procedure related deaths seem rare. In our scries of 16 patients there was one death within 30 days. Seven early complications including stent dislodgement, early occlusion, encephalopathy and haemolysis were noted. The incidence of long-term complications, especially encephalopathy and shunt occlusion, seems comparable for both shunting procedures. Major advantages of TIPS are its therapeutic efficacy in patients with ascites and the fact that the technical difficulties of performing liver transplantation are not increased. We conclude that TIPS, performed by an experienced team, is at present the procedure of choice in patients who are candidates for a portal-systemic shunt, especially in patients in whom liver transplantation is a future option. Surgical shunts can be reserved for patients in whom TIPS is not feasible or has failed.
